RP Adam (Arpal Group) to boost production with £2.75 million investment 

UK cleaning and detergent manufacturer RP Adam Ltd (Arpal Group) has unveiled plans to increase annual production by 50 per cent.

The company is planning to invest more than £2.75 million in its global operations across the UK and the Middle East in a two-year bid to reach production targets of 12 million litres of liquid and 650,000kg of powder product to satisfy increased customer demand.

The UK’s leisure, hospitality and gaming sector is a key growth area for Arpal, with current annual sales in this sector exceeding £1.5 million, representing 10 per cent of total group sales. This next phase investment will focus on factory and warehouse expansion, filling equipment, customer support systems and extra manpower geared to expanding market share in these fast growing and demanding sectors.

Central to Arpal Group’s UK expansion strategy will be a significantly increased turnover with national distribution partners – especially in the networks covered by janitorial and catering consumables and foodservice distributors. These include the larger national logistics companies like Alliance Disposables, Brakes & Bunzl, as well as numerous long-standing regional partners.

“We primarily access the UK end-user customer market through an extensive network of regional and national distribution partners,” Max adds.

“Around 90% of end-user business currently goes through a reseller, and this is where our aspiration to reach growth targets can be really accelerated. We now want to grow our UK distributor network, especially in niche markets where our service offering provides something a little different.

This investment phase is the final phase of Arpal Group’s five-year ‘20/20’ investment programme, launched in 2015 as the fourth-generation family-owned business approached its 125th year in business. So far, more than £1.5 million has already been injected in the global business as part of the 20/20 programme.

Martin Carroll, Arpal Group’s Technical Director, believes the next phase investment makes a significant statement of intent for the company. “These are exciting times for Arpal Group both at home and abroad,” he says.

“The UK represents the engine room of our 20/20 ambition and the next two years will focus primarily on factory expansion at our Selkirk HQ to allow more space for raw materials, packaging, and production lines to meet increased demand – including plans for a new purpose-built £500,000 on site warehousing facility.
